On behalf of Audrey Sedgwick, one of our helpers finsing relatives in Canada

"Would you be able to find the date and place of death of my great grandmother, Maren Hansdatter --born 04 November 1826??  She married twice, possible  three times.

The marriage to Jens Hansen 04 May 1867 was the second, and my grandmother Camilla Elise Jensine Hansen was born 01 Dec. 1867. The first  to Jens Christensen, 22 Oct.1847 at Karrebaek, Zealand.

I have researched and found relatives of two of their daughters: Karen Marien Jensen  born 30 June 1849, and Christine Sophie Jensen, born 15 Oct, 1853, also at Karrebaek.

It is possible my great grandmother married a third time. My grandmother, Camilla came to America in 1886. She had lived in Karrebaek, Korsor, and Copenhagen before coming to America.

Some of my family thought Maren Hansdatter died when Camilla was very young, but I have a letter talking about her that shows her alive in 1910.

Camilla was married and had her family by that time so the "died when Camilla was very young"is not correct.It has been very puzzling to me. I would appreciate any help in this area.             

thanks Audrey"

Here is Camilla in the 1880 census

All persons in the household

Sorø, Slagelse, Korsør Købstad, Korsør, , Ud mod Stranden Matr.No 224, Kvisten, 1, FT-1880
Name:    Age:    Marital status:      Occupation in household:      Occupation:      Birth place:
Jens Hansen   45    Gift   Husfader, Skibstømrersvend      Rønnebæk, Sorø Amt
Maren Hansen   53    Gift   Husmoder      Fensmark, Sorø Amt
Camilla Elise Hansen   12    Ugift   Datter      Karrebæk, Sorø Amt

and here also visiting her sister and brother-in-law.

All persons in the household

Sorø, Slagelse, Korsør Købstad, Korsør, , Slottensgade Matr. No. 142, Kvist, 1, FT-1880
Name:    Age:    Marital status:      Occupation in household:      Occupation:      Birth place:
Niels Rasmussen   24    Gift   Hustømrersvend, Husfader      Døiringe, Sorø Amt
Kristine Sofie Rasmussen født Jensen   26    Gift   hans Kone      Karrebæk
Kamilla Elise Jensine Hansen   12    Ugift   i Besøg      Karrebæk, Sorø Amt

Niels Rasmussen and Christine Sophie Jensen were married in Korsør Skt Povl on 25 May 1878, opslag 56 nr 8.  One of the witnesses was Jens Hansen of Korsør.

Poul-Erik:  Jens Hansen died 21. April 1883 (opslag 29 Korsør Skt Povls 1876-1891).

What do you know about Karen Marie Jensen born 30 Juni 1849 and konfirmeret Mickelsdag 1863?

The family left Karrebæk in 1873 (opslag 190 Karrebæk 1861-1873) and went to Skelskør. Ane Juliane was konfirmeret there (opslag 176 Sorø, Skelskør 1866-1876).

It does not help much, but she became more than 14 years old.

One of the witnesses at Jenny Frederikke Frederiksen's wedding on 1 Dec 1909 is Niels Lorentzen from Fuglebjerg.  This is most likely Fuglebjerg, Øster Flakkebjerg, Sorø.  Perhaps this is where Maren Hansdatter was living in 1909.  I will look at the records for that parish later when I have time.

In the probate of Jens Hansen April 1883 his widow is Maren Hansen:

AO: Skifter, Amt: Sorø, Embede: Korsør byfoged, Skifteprotokol, 1882 marts 10 -1889 oktober 25, opslag 42, right hand page, and opslag 43, right hand page.

It seems there's a mistake in Camilla Elise Jensine Hansen's confirmation record April 1882, where the mother is called Ane Jensen.
